
The Johnson & Johnson (J&J) COVID-19 vaccine, a single-dose viral vector vaccine, has been a crucial tool in the global fight against the pandemic. However, as new variants emerged and immunity waned over time, questions arose about the need for booster shots to maintain protection. Health authorities, including the CDC and FDA, have since recommended booster doses for individuals who received the J&J vaccine, citing evidence that an additional dose significantly enhances immune response and provides better defense against severe illness, hospitalization, and death. This recommendation underscores the evolving nature of vaccine strategies in response to the ongoing challenges posed by COVID-19.

JJ Booster Availability: Current availability and distribution of the Johnson & Johnson COVID-19 vaccine booster shots
The Johnson & Johnson (J&J) COVID-19 vaccine booster shot is available in many regions, but its distribution and eligibility criteria vary widely. As of recent updates, the U.S. Centers for Disease Control and Prevention (CDC) recommends a single booster dose for individuals aged 18 and older who received the initial J&J vaccine. This recommendation is based on studies showing that a booster significantly enhances protection against severe illness, hospitalization, and death, particularly in the context of emerging variants like Omicron. Availability is generally high in the U.S., with boosters accessible at pharmacies, clinics, and vaccination sites, often on a walk-in basis or through appointment scheduling via platforms like Vaccines.gov.
Globally, the distribution of J&J booster shots is less uniform, influenced by factors such as vaccine supply, local health policies, and prioritization strategies. In some low- and middle-income countries, the focus remains on administering first doses due to limited vaccine access, which delays booster rollouts. However, in regions with higher vaccination rates, such as the European Union and Canada, J&J boosters are increasingly available, though often as an alternative to mRNA boosters (Pfizer or Moderna). It’s crucial for individuals to check local health authority guidelines, as eligibility may differ based on age, health status, or time since the initial dose.
For those eligible, the J&J booster is typically administered at least two months after the initial dose, a shorter interval compared to the six-month wait for mRNA boosters. This flexibility is particularly beneficial for individuals who received the J&J vaccine due to mRNA contraindications or personal preference. The booster dose is the same as the initial shot (0.5 mL), and side effects are generally mild to moderate, including fatigue, headache, and injection site pain, resolving within a few days. Practical tips include scheduling the booster during a time when you can rest afterward and staying hydrated post-vaccination.
A comparative analysis highlights that while J&J boosters are effective, their uptake has been slower than mRNA boosters in some regions. This is partly due to public perception of mRNA vaccines as more efficacious and the rarity of the J&J vaccine in certain areas. However, the J&J booster remains a valuable option, especially for those who experienced adverse reactions to mRNA vaccines or prefer a single-dose regimen. Health authorities emphasize that any authorized booster is better than none, and individuals should choose the most accessible and suitable option for their circumstances.

Booster Effectiveness: Efficacy of the JJ booster in preventing severe illness and hospitalization
The Johnson & Johnson (J&J) COVID-19 vaccine, a single-dose viral vector vaccine, initially offered a convenient option for protection against the virus. However, as new variants emerged and concerns about waning immunity arose, the need for a booster shot became evident. The J&J booster, authorized for emergency use in October 2021, aims to enhance protection, particularly against severe illness and hospitalization.
Understanding the Booster's Role
The J&J booster is recommended for individuals aged 18 and older who received the initial J&J vaccine at least two months prior. This additional dose significantly increases antibody levels, providing a stronger defense against the virus. Studies have shown that a booster dose can raise antibody levels by 4 to 6 times compared to the initial vaccination, offering improved protection against symptomatic infection and severe outcomes.
Efficacy Against Severe Illness and Hospitalization
Real-world data and clinical trials have demonstrated the J&J booster's effectiveness in preventing severe COVID-19 cases. A study published in the *New England Journal of Medicine* found that a booster dose was 84% effective in preventing hospitalization among adults aged 18-64 and 85% effective in those aged 65 and older. This protection is crucial, especially for vulnerable populations and those at higher risk of severe illness. The booster's impact is particularly notable in reducing the risk of intensive care unit admissions and COVID-19-related deaths.
Practical Considerations
For optimal protection, individuals who received the J&J vaccine should consider getting the booster as soon as they are eligible. The booster dose is the same as the initial vaccine, administered as a 0.5-milliliter intramuscular injection. It's essential to note that while the booster enhances protection, it may also lead to mild to moderate side effects, such as fatigue, headache, and muscle pain, which are normal signs of the immune system's response. These side effects are typically mild and resolve within a few days.
Comparative Analysis
When compared to other vaccine boosters, the J&J booster holds its ground. While mRNA vaccine boosters (Pfizer and Moderna) have shown slightly higher efficacy rates in some studies, the J&J booster provides a robust immune response, especially considering its single-dose primary series. This makes it a valuable option for individuals who may have had a strong reaction to the initial mRNA dose or prefer the convenience of the J&J platform.

Side Effects: Common and rare side effects associated with the Johnson & Johnson booster dose
The Johnson & Johnson (J&J) COVID-19 vaccine booster dose, like the initial shot, is a single-dose adenovirus vector vaccine designed to enhance immunity against the virus. While it offers robust protection, understanding its side effects is crucial for informed decision-making. Common side effects, typically mild and short-lived, include pain at the injection site, fatigue, headache, muscle aches, and nausea. These symptoms generally resolve within a few days and can be managed with over-the-counter pain relievers like acetaminophen or ibuprofen. Staying hydrated and resting can also alleviate discomfort.
Rare but serious side effects have been reported, though they are extremely uncommon. One such concern is thrombosis with thrombocytopenia syndrome (TTS), a rare blood clotting condition combined with low platelet levels. TTS occurs in approximately 7 per 1 million vaccinated women aged 18–49 and is even rarer in other demographics. Symptoms of TTS include severe headache, abdominal pain, leg pain, or shortness of breath, typically appearing 1–2 weeks after vaccination. Immediate medical attention is essential if these symptoms occur. Another rare side effect is Guillain-Barré syndrome (GBS), a neurological disorder causing muscle weakness or paralysis. GBS has been reported in about 15 per 1 million vaccinated individuals, primarily in men aged 50 and older.
Comparatively, the risk of severe COVID-19 complications far outweighs the risks of these rare side effects. For instance, COVID-19 itself can cause blood clots, neurological issues, and long-term health problems. The J&J booster is particularly beneficial for individuals who received the initial J&J dose, as it significantly increases antibody levels and provides stronger protection against variants like Delta and Omicron. The CDC recommends the booster for adults aged 18 and older, with a minimum interval of 2 months after the primary dose.
Practical tips for managing side effects include scheduling the booster when you can rest afterward, applying a cool, clean, wet washcloth over the injection site, and gently moving or exercising the arm to reduce pain. Avoid alcohol consumption immediately after vaccination, as it can exacerbate side effects. If you have a history of severe allergic reactions or experienced TTS after the initial dose, consult a healthcare provider before getting the booster. Monitoring for unusual symptoms and seeking medical advice promptly ensures safety while maximizing the vaccine’s benefits.

Mix-and-Match Options: Possibility of receiving a different vaccine brand for the booster shot
The concept of mix-and-match vaccination strategies has emerged as a flexible approach to booster shots, particularly relevant for those who initially received the Johnson & Johnson (J&J) vaccine. Studies, including the NIH-sponsored Mix-and-Match study, have shown that individuals who received a J&J primary dose followed by a Pfizer or Moderna booster exhibited significantly higher antibody levels compared to a J&J booster. This finding has led to regulatory approvals in many countries, including the U.S., where the CDC now recommends Pfizer or Moderna mRNA boosters over a second J&J dose for most individuals aged 18 and older.
From a practical standpoint, opting for a different vaccine brand as a booster involves understanding dosage and timing. For instance, if you received the J&J vaccine, you’re eligible for a booster shot at least 2 months afterward. If choosing an mRNA booster, the Pfizer dose is 30 micrograms (same as the primary series), while Moderna offers a half-dose (50 micrograms) for boosters. Scheduling flexibility is key; ensure you’re past the 2-month mark and consider potential side effects, which may differ slightly from your initial vaccine experience.
The decision to mix vaccines isn’t just about efficacy—it’s also about accessibility and personal preference. In regions where J&J boosters are scarce or mRNA vaccines are more readily available, mix-and-match options provide a practical solution. Additionally, some individuals may prefer mRNA boosters due to their higher efficacy rates or to avoid rare side effects associated with viral vector vaccines like J&J. Consult your healthcare provider to weigh these factors based on your medical history, local vaccine availability, and risk of exposure.
